Output 59e80aba7a4e107cd43cf7f3026401c7c8f15533b57d65e76236d2ec389d7d3d:1

value
8000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73c64b7fd0c6c870c42f77131de94a7f5cfe4752 OP_EQUAL
address
3CFBBNohoRsYBf9sRcC34hYDo8UdYpKdYq
transaction
59e80aba7a4e107cd43cf7f3026401c7c8f15533b57d65e76236d2ec389d7d3d
spent
true